WebHigh School Reading List If your home school student plans to go to college, there are certain books that he or she will probably be expected to have some level of familiarity with. College English professors often assume their students have read Shakespeare, Faulkner, Orwell, and other famous authors from the past few hundred years. WebMar 8, 2024 · The Good Earth. By Pearl S. Buck. This novel—for which Buck won both the Pulitzer and Nobel Prizes—is taught in high schools and colleges around the globe as an introduction to 20th-century China. WebNov 29, 2024 · Science. Basic life sciences (e.g. biology) and physical sciences (chemistry, physics, etc.) are required at most high schools. These classes often include lab components that allow students to perform hands-on experiments. Most states require two to three years of science coursework in high school.
